In the northern hemisphere the migration of the swallow is one of the early indications of spring and sign of the fertile period to come. According to lore, swallows were a welcome sight to voyage-weary sailors who believed the little birds prevented ships from getting lost and led them into safe harbor. Modeled in 15k gold with an emerald in its beak, this late Victorian swallow was once a brooch, we've removed the pin and added an 18" gold chain to make it into a necklace.
